Home > GPTs > Programming Tutoring

5 GPTs for Programming Tutoring Powered by AI for Free of 2024

AI GPTs for Programming Tutoring are advanced artificial intelligence models specifically designed to assist in learning and developing programming skills. Leveraging the power of Generative Pre-trained Transformers, these tools provide interactive, customized learning experiences for users seeking to understand coding concepts, debug code, or learn new programming languages. Their relevance lies in the ability to adapt to the user's skill level, offering tailored support that ranges from answering basic syntax questions to providing in-depth explanations of complex algorithms.

Top 5 GPTs for Programming Tutoring are: The Greatest Computer Science Tutor,Code Companion,CodeMentor,Ms. GPT Lovelace,Code Mentor

Key Attributes of Programming Tutoring AI

AI GPTs for Programming Tutoring stand out due to their adaptability and comprehensive support across various programming languages and topics. Core features include real-time code debugging, personalized learning paths, and interactive coding exercises. They can generate code snippets, explain programming concepts in detail, and offer insights into best practices. Special features may encompass the ability to search the web for coding resources, create images or diagrams to illustrate concepts, and perform data analysis, thus serving as an all-encompassing tool for programming education.

Who Benefits from Programming Tutoring AIs

The primary beneficiaries of AI GPTs for Programming Tutoring include programming novices, experienced developers looking to expand their skill set, and professionals seeking to stay updated with the latest technologies. These tools are uniquely accessible, offering intuitive guidance for beginners while providing deep, technical support for seasoned programmers. The adaptability of GPTs ensures that users at any skill level can find value, from understanding the basics of coding to exploring advanced programming techniques.

Expanding Horizons with AI in Programming Education

AI GPTs for Programming Tutoring not only democratize learning by making programming education accessible to a wider audience but also enhance traditional learning methods by providing immediate, personalized support. Their integration capabilities mean they can complement existing educational infrastructures, offering a blend of self-paced and structured learning environments. User-friendly interfaces encourage engagement, making complex programming concepts more approachable to learners of all levels.

Frequently Asked Questions

What exactly are AI GPTs for Programming Tutoring?

AI GPTs for Programming Tutoring are specialized AI models designed to assist users in learning programming languages and concepts, offering personalized tutoring and support.

How do these AI tools adapt to different skill levels?

They use machine learning to assess a user's input and queries, tailoring responses and resources to match the user's current understanding and learning objectives.

Can these tools help with real-time code debugging?

Yes, they can provide instant feedback on code errors, suggest corrections, and explain why certain bugs occur, helping users learn from their mistakes.

Are there any specialized features for advanced programmers?

Advanced features include in-depth explanations of complex algorithms, optimization techniques, and the ability to simulate different programming environments.

Do AI GPTs for Programming Tutoring support all programming languages?

While they support many popular languages, the extent of support may vary. They are constantly updated to include more languages and frameworks.

Can non-coders use these tools effectively?

Absolutely. These tools are designed to be user-friendly, providing explanations in simple language and guiding users through the basics of programming.

How do these AI models stay updated with the latest programming trends?

They continuously learn from new data, user interactions, and programming resources to keep up with the latest technologies and methodologies.

Can AI GPTs for Programming Tutoring integrate with existing learning management systems?

Yes, many of these tools offer APIs and integration options to seamlessly blend with existing educational platforms and workflows.